在今天的数字化世界中,服务器的可用性对于任何企业来说都是至关重要的,无论是电子商务网站、在线服务还是数据存储和处理,服务器的可用性都直接影响到用户体验和企业的业务连续性,对服务器的可用性进行评估,并采取相应的措施来提高其可用性,是每个IT部门必须面对的重要任务。
服务器可用性的定义
我们需要明确什么是服务器的可用性,服务器的可用性是指服务器在需要时能够提供服务的能力,这包括服务器的物理可用性(服务器是否宕机或损坏)和逻辑可用性(服务器的软件是否运行正常)。
服务器可用性的影响因素
服务器的可用性受到多种因素的影响,包括硬件故障、软件故障、网络问题、电源问题等,硬件故障和软件故障是最常见的原因,硬件故障可能包括CPU过热、硬盘故障、内存故障等,软件故障可能包括操作系统崩溃、应用程序错误、网络配置错误等。
服务器可用性的评估方法
评估服务器可用性的方法有很多,其中最常用的是使用可用性指标,可用性指标是一个百分比,表示服务器在给定的一段时间内正常运行的时间占总时间的比例,如果一个服务器在一年中99.9%的时间都在正常运行,那么它的可用性就是99.9%。
提高服务器可用性的策略
提高服务器可用性的策略主要包括预防策略和恢复策略,预防策略主要是通过维护和升级硬件、更新和优化软件、监控网络和电源状态等方式,减少服务器故障的可能性,恢复策略主要是通过备份和恢复数据、设置冗余服务器、实施故障切换和灾难恢复计划等方式,确保在服务器出现故障时,可以尽快恢复服务。
在实际操作中,预防策略和恢复策略通常是相辅相成的,通过定期备份数据,可以在服务器出现故障时,快速恢复数据,减少数据丢失的影响,通过设置冗余服务器,可以在主服务器出现故障时,立即切换到冗余服务器,保证服务的连续性。
服务器的可用性是影响企业业务连续性和用户体验的关键因素,通过对服务器可用性的评估,并采取有效的预防和恢复策略,我们可以有效地提高服务器的可用性,保证企业的业务稳定运行。
服务器可用性的监控和管理
服务器的可用性不仅需要在设计和维护阶段进行考虑,还需要在运行阶段进行持续的监控和管理,这包括对服务器的硬件状态、软件运行状态、网络连接状态、电源状态等进行实时监控,以及对服务器的运行日志进行分析,发现并解决潜在的问题。
服务器的可用性也需要通过定期的性能测试和压力测试来验证,这些测试可以帮助我们发现服务器的性能瓶颈,以及在高负载情况下可能出现的问题,从而及时进行优化和调整。
服务器可用性的未来趋势
随着云计算和虚拟化技术的发展,服务器的可用性也将面临新的挑战和机遇,云计算和虚拟化技术可以提高服务器的资源利用率和灵活性,但同时也可能增加服务器的复杂性和管理难度,新的技术,如容器化和无服务器计算,也可能改变我们对服务器可用性的理解和要求。
我们需要不断学习和掌握新的技术和工具,以应对服务器可用性的新挑战,我们也需要继续关注服务器可用性的研究和实践,以提高我们的服务器可用性管理水平。
服务器的可用性是一个重要的问题,需要我们从多个角度进行考虑和处理,通过理解服务器可用性的定义,了解影响服务器可用性的因素,掌握评估和提高服务器可用性的方法,以及进行持续的服务器可用性监控和管理,我们可以有效地提高服务器的可用性,保证企业的业务稳定运行,我们也需要关注服务器可用性的新趋势,以应对未来的挑战和机遇。
在未来的技术发展中,我们期待看到更多的创新和突破,以提高服务器的可用性,满足企业和用户的需求,无论是硬件技术的进步,还是软件技术的创新,都将为提高服务器的可用性提供新的可能性,我们也期待看到更多的实践和研究,以提供更深入、更全面的服务器可用性解决方案。
在这个过程中,我们每个人都可以发挥作用,无论你是服务器的设计者、管理者,还是用户,我们都可以通过学习和实践,提高我们的服务器可用性管理能力,为提高整个互联网的可用性做出贡献。
服务器的可用性是一个复杂而重要的问题,需要我们共同努力,共同探索,共同进步,让我们携手共进,为提高服务器的可用性,为构建更好的数字世界,做出我们的贡献。
参考文献
1、"Server Availability: A Comprehensive Guide" by ServerFault, (2020). ServerFault. Retrieved from https://serverfault.com/a/1043576
2、"Ensuring High Availability in Your Data Center" by NetApp, (2018). NetApp. Retrieved from https://www.netapp.com/us/media/tr-4373.pdf
3、"The Importance of Server Uptime and How to Measure It" by Hostinger, (2020). Hostinger. Retrieved from https://www.hostinger.com/tutorials/server-uptime
4、"Server Availability: Best Practices and Tools" by TechRepublic, (2019). TechRepublic. Retrieved from https://www.techrepublic.com/article/best-practices-and-tools-for-server-availability/
5、"The Future of Server Availability: Challenges and Opportunities" by CIO Dive, (2020). CIO Dive. Retrieved from https://www.ciodive.com/news/the-future-of-server-availability-challenges-and-opportunities/594158/
就是关于服务器可用性的全面评估,包括定义、影响因素、评估方法、提高策略、监控和管理以及未来趋势等内容,希望这篇文章能对你有所帮助,如果你有任何问题或者需要进一步的信息,欢迎随时提问。